Abstract

The utility model provide it is a set of face build Rainwater collection system, belong to rain water collecting system field, its structure includes mainly including roof rainwater collection groove and water collect tank, rainwater-collecting groove is connected together by rainwater collection collector with water collect tank, is additionally provided with water collect tank for the water service pipe to the filling pipe to be kept the skin wet in water collect tank and for daily life.The utility model is simple in construction, rainwater-collecting positive effect, reaches water-saving purpose.

Description

It is a set of face build Rainwater collection system
Technical field
The utility model is related to rain water collecting system field, specifically it is a set of face build Rainwater collection system.
Background technology
Certain areas, average annual rainfall is about larger, and rainfall season relatively concentrates, and 4-6 monthly total precipitations account for the 46% of annual precipitation ~ 54%, 7-9 monthly total precipitation account for the 28% ~ 33% of annual precipitation, the monthly total precipitation of October to next year 3 account for annual precipitation 18% ~ 21%, annual abundant rainfall.
In rainwater more season, so many rainfall pours off very unfortunately in vain, if by rainwater catchment system, The purpose of saving water resource can be reached.
The content of the invention
The purpose of this utility model seeks to solve the above problems, there is provided it is a set of face build Rainwater collection system.Mainly For area of the rainfall season compared with concentration, rainwater-collecting amount can be increased by increasing the quantity of rainwater-collecting tank.
Technical solution adopted in the utility model is:
It is a set of face build Rainwater collection system,
Mainly include roof rainwater collection groove and water collect tank, rainwater-collecting groove is connected by rainwater collection collector with water collect tank Together, it is additionally provided with water collect tank for the domestic water to the filling pipe to be kept the skin wet in water collect tank and for daily life Pipe.
The rainwater collection collector is divided into rainwater-collecting standpipe and horizontal main, rainwater-collecting groove and rainwater-collecting standpipe upper end phase Connection, rainwater-collecting lower riser end are connected with horizontal main, and horizontal main is finally connected with the top of water collect tank, the water collect tank Height be less than rainwater-collecting groove height.
Described filling pipe one end connects running water pipe, and the other end is connected from the top of water collect tank.
One end of the water service pipe is connected with the bottom of water collect tank, the other end connect respectively flower bed subfeeder, Toilet subfeeder, hand basin feed pipe.
Tapping pipe is provided with water collect tank, the upper end of tapping pipe is connected with water collect tank top.
Rainwater-collecting standpipe is fixed by fixed support and board house side column, 1 meter of fixed support spacing.Every rainwater collection Drain valve is set under collection standpipe.
With law of connected vessels, by roof rainwater collection groove, rain water on roof is collected in rainwater-collecting standpipe, passed through Rainwater-collecting standpipe, horizontal main connect roof rainwater collection groove with rainwater-collecting tank, and rainwater gravity stream collects in pipeline, are formed Linker, so as to water filling in rainwater collection collector.
With siphon principle, by the rainwater in rainwater-collecting tank, toilet squatting pan cistern, small is injected by feedwater piping Closet, mop pool, flower bed water distribution point(Refer to Rainwater collection system figure).
Due to being full of rainwater in rainwater-collecting standpipe, horizontal main, it is therefore desirable to take fixation, project management department is by rainwater collection Collection standpipe is fixed by board house side column, sets fixed support, 1 meter of support spacing.
Consider that roof rainwater collection groove takes reinforcement measure, rainwater-collecting groove is led to from regional rainy season heavy showers weather is changed Cross angle bar frame to be fixed on below eaves steelframe, 2 meters of angle bar frame spacing.Divided into simultaneously for protection system safety, every standpipe Put drain valve.
The beneficial effects of the utility model
In the season that the utility model is concentrated in rainfall, rainwater-collecting positive effect, reach water-saving purpose;It can push away It is wide be applied to Construction Enterprises portion and face build;Simple to operate, size is suitable, convenient construction onsite application.

Such as:
(1)Roof rainwater collection amount
Due to from area's rainfall season relatively concentration is changed, when calculating roof rainwater collection amount, taking the mode of approximate calculation, i.e., Roofing planimetric area is multiplied by same day rainfall.
Project management department handles official business and living area shares 8, board house, and roofing planimetric area is:6*24=144㎡.
From the average annual rainfall 2000mm in area is changed, because rainy season concentrates, average rainfall number of days about 160 days, average daily rainfall For 12.5mm, notebook data theoretical calculation can be used at rainy season.
Roof rainwater collection amount=8*144*0.0125=14.4m3.
(2)Communal bathroom water consumption
Project Target water Quantity Water consumption Minimum operating pressure
Squatting pan(Band water tank) 80L/h/ squatting positions 12 squatting positions 15.36 0.05
Urinal 70L/h/ 3 3.36 0.05
Dragging step pond 6L//㎡ 36㎡ 0.22 0.05
Total water consumption is about:15.36+3.36+0.22=18.94m³.
(3)Afforest water consumption
By city large area greening water consumption quota q=1.5L/(㎡ * times), 2 times a day, project management department, which faces, to be built greening and is mainly Office Area flower bed and living area garden, the ㎡ of area N=3*1*2+12*12=150.
Afforest water consumption Q=qNn/1000=1.5*2*150/1000=0.45m3.
(4)It is 2m3 from rainwater-collecting tank volume.Therefore water shortage is entirely lived and done to support in rainwater-collecting tank Domestic water system and toilet are supplied water and connected, it is necessary to take make-up water measure by public area's water consumption, setting valve before plugging into a little (It is to close valve, during rainwater deficiency, Open valve using rainwater), pass through rainwater-collecting tank and Rainwater collection system transmission & distribution Water.Meanwhile rainwater-collecting tank volume is less than roof rainwater collection amount, therefore it is protection system, it is necessary to adopt when rainfall is larger Take sluicing measure.
